 SUBJECT: Fiscal Note for HB 2456 by House Committee on Federal and State Affairs 
 
 In accordance with KSA 75-3715a, the following fiscal note concerning HB 2456 is 
respectfully submitted to your committee. 
 
 HB 2456 would impose requirements for the drawing of congressional, senatorial, 
representative, and board of education districts for reapportionment plans.  The bill would specify 
that no reapportionment plan or district may be drawn primarily to favor or disfavor a political 
party.  The bill would allow any party aggrieved by a reapportionment plan to seek remedy in the 
Kansas Supreme Court. 
 
 The Office of the Attorney General indicates that the agency would likely become involved 
in any litigation that would be allowed in the bill.  The agency notes that it could require the hiring 
of outside counsel for expertise to represent the state’s interest.  However, a fiscal effect cannot be 
estimated, but could be significant, depending on the outcome of the case and any appeals made.  
The fiscal effect for the Office of Judicial Administration and the Legislature would be negligible.  
Any fiscal effect associated with HB 2456 is not reflected in The FY 2024 Governor’s Budget 
Report.
